MORAVIA | Peter "Moses" Albanese, 65, of Lick Street, Moravia, died unexpectedly Wednesday, May 30, 2012, in Crouse Hospital, Syracuse.
Peter was born January 23, 1947, in Compobasso, Italy, son of Antonio and Elisa Vecchiarelli Albanese. He moved to the United States when he was eight years old, living in East Syracuse. He settled in the town of Summerhill, where he and his wife operated Moses Mountain, a horse riding ranch and Go-cart Track. He had a love for horses, music, and movies and found the most joy in spending time with his wife, children and grandchildren.
Peter was married to Bonnelyn "Bonny" Baldwin in March 1979. Mr. and Mrs. Albanese were foster parents to over 250 children.
He is survived by his wife, Bonny at home; children, Gina Albanese, Jason Albanese, Grayson (Angela) Albanese, Sheila (Brad) Hatfield, Lanson (Christina) Albanese, Jenna Albanese, Samantha Albanese, Chelsea Albanese, Hope Albanese, Ronald Albanese, Michelle Albanese, Allyson Albanese, Amber Albanese; 14 grandchildren; four sisters; and several nieces and nephews.
Funeral services will be held 11 a.m. Tuesday, June 5, at the Wade Funeral Home, Moravia. Burial will be in Lick Street Cemetery, Summerhill. Calling hours will be 4 to 7 p.m. Monday June 4 at the funeral home, 22 Church St., Moravia
